General Eligibility Requirements Fifty-one percent owned, managed and controlled by an economically and socially disadvantaged individual (see presumed groups below): WebOct 21, 2024 · To be certified as a DBE, the firm must also be “small,” based on either its number of employees or total sales in its primary area of business. Size standards are set and published by the Small Business Administration (SBA) based on the North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code for the firm’s primary area of business.
